I've just received a(nother) copy of CoPilot6 for my new O2 XDA mini S (AKA I-mate K-JAM). Having perviously had exactly the same package on T-mobile's version of the same PPC, you'd have thought I'd sail through the installation... NOPE!

On inserting the mini SD card, I get the usual prompts to accept the license, but then get "installation of copilot.wm5ppc.cab was unsuccessful" followed by "installation of tts.cab was unsuccessful". After that, I just get told to run the autorun from the storage card, but this just sends me through the same loop!

Any ideas? Sad

It might have helped if I'd checked that the "bargain" (previously returned item) actually was the correct software for my handset - I mistakely ordered a Smartphone version (and of course my "XDA mini S" is a PPC) 8O

OK so I deserved to pay the fiver it took to return it! Embarassed I really OUGHT to have known better!

The ironic thing is that I really DID double check that this was the correct thing before ordering it (the price was too good to be true) and STILL failed to spot that the platform was incorrect!

The guy I spoke to did say "it's a common mistake" though.

Unfortunately the line between SmartPhone and PDA is now starting to become blurred by the media and phone shops in general. A lot of companies advertise the MDA Compact as a SmartPhone when it is not.
